Giardia and Cryptosporidium - Nitazoxanide Experiences?

2 Upvotes

Stayed on a farm on well water for about seven weeks last summer. Started having intermittent diarrhea a couple of weeks after I left, roughly one day in six or seven, every week, for the past year. Also got foul sulfurous gas that usually showed up a day or two before an episode.

I basically wrote it off. Stool panels came back negative twice, and I figured it was just my gut being my gut.

Then a parasite panel a few weeks ago came back positive for giardia on both microscopy and antigen testing. Turns out every negative I'd had was collected on a day I felt fine, and the positive came from a day I had symptoms which apparently matters, since shedding is intermittent.

Took a three-day course of nitazoxanide, finished five days ago. Yesterday the sulfuric gas came back and today I had the diarrhea return.

anyone been through this? Specifically curious about

  • how long it took before your gut actually settled after treatment
  • whether you had symptoms come back in the first week or two and then resolve anyway
  • if it did fail for you, how quickly did it become obvious

Trying to get a sense of what's normal here versus what's a sign the treatment didn't work. Stories where it worked out are as useful as ones where it didn't.
